Go back in the past and discover how the rich ancient Romans lived two thousand years ago. Explore Pompeii with us, the biggest UNESCO – World Heritage archaeological site in Europe, visited by more than 3 million visitors every year.
Pompeii is located at the foot of a live-sleepy volcano considered among one of the most dangerous explosive type of volcanos in the world “Mount Vesuvius”, which destroyed and covered the entire city by a rain of “lapilli” (small volcanic stones) and by ash produced during the massive - destructive volcanic eruption in the 79 AD.
Pompeii was lost for about 1700 years and has been partially excavated and brought back to light.
